So I submitted my first time claim in Mar 2011 was seen by a VA Dr in Feb 2012. So really not that long of a wait from what I have been reading. Well I looked at the E-Benefit site on Mon and it said Preperation for Notification. (YESSSS) checked last night it was back to Review of Evidence (BUMMER). So from what I have been reading this is a pretty common thing. That it could be its just getting a final, final look over before its signed and mailed. HERE IS WHERE IT GETS INTERESTING. I noticed somebody said that you can find letters the VA would have prepared and you can print them out.

I checked it out and I found a letter that said.

This letter cerfifies that -------- ---------- ----------- is receiving service-connected disability compensation from the Department of Veterans Affairs

Gross Benefit........

Net Amount Paid..........

Effective Date December 1, 2011

Combined Evaluation 60%

I started to get really happy when I noticed something. the Effective date says December 1, 2011. Well I applied in March so shouldnt it say Mar 2011.

Any thoughts on this would be appritiated.

This is an update for those that watch this sort of thing. When the VA closed out a claim in 3/12, they called and asked for my youngest son's SSAN. I didn't have it, but when I did I called back. I also went through my VSO to follow up. This resulted in a dependency claim (just to add his SSAN as he's already on award) dated 3/27/12. The expected close (in Sept 12) was 12/5/12. In 11/12, they slipped the date to 1/2/13. Today (12/4/12), I noticed they slipped the date to 1/13/13. This is all for the sake of entering my son's SSAN, with no change in benefits, etc. Wow.

Just sharing...
